The size of Berserker is approximately 4.7 square kilometres. It has 11 parks covering nearly 6.5% of total area. The population of Berserker in 2016 was 6875 people. By 2021 the population was 7020 showing a population growth of 2.1%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Berserker is 20-29 years. Households in Berserker are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ying $1000 - $1399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Berserker work in a labourer occupation.In 2021, 55.20% of the homes in Berserker were owner-occupied compared with 53.50% in 2016.
